If you’ve been following us on Facebook or Instagram lately,  you know that our status as San Diego’s local spin spot has been bolting towards national acclaim. Our expansion into Denver has proved to be equally prolific. So when our inaugural location in Colorado Springs was quickly joined by 3 new locations in the Denver area, Denver’s Business Journal (among others) took notice.

 

Named one of the “fittest cities” in the nation by the American College of Sports Medicine and the Anthem Foundation, it’s no surprise that savvy serial entrepreneurs April DiGiannatonio and Jenna Moseley quickly invested in Highlands, Highlands Ranch and Washington Park locations while they had the chance. If you’re in the area, check out one of our many and growing locations like Highlands for cycling classes in Denver.

 

“Rush Cycle is the perfect formula for success in fitness,and especially in our area where people are craving a fresh way to merge fitness, fun, and friendly competition. The brand was still available in our market, and we knew the opportunity wouldn’t last long.”
